4.2 - CONTROL PANEL AND DISPLAY

Fig. 4

1-2

Digital readouts, AMOUNT OF UNBALANCE,

inside/outside

3-4

Digital readouts, POSITION OF UNBALANCE,

inside/outside

5

Indicators, correction mode selected

6

Indicators, selection made

7

Push button, unbalance reading < 5 g (25 oz)

8

Push button, operator selection

9

Correction mode selection pushbutton

10

Push button, SPLIT (unbalance resolution)

11

Push button, FUNCTIONS MENU

12

Menu selection confirmation pushbutton

13

Push button, cycle start

14

Push button, emergency/home

15

Push buttons, manual DISTANCE setting

16

Push buttons, manual DIAMETER setting

17

Push buttons, manual WIDTH setting

Note: - Press buttons only with your fingers. Never use the counterweight pincers or other pointed objects.
